Stolen Picasso painting found near Athens

Picasso's 'Woman's head' painting was stolen from the National Gallery in Athens in January 2012.

Greek police have unearthed "Female head," a painting by Spanish artist Pablo Picasso that was stolen more than nine years ago from the National Gallery in Athens.
